Output 073c044273408f792890c774fca4a6203d41895ec04c6292b3013ebf29416129:3

value
2641893
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3d9f9e244d2faaec4ec66616123ebbf71844c30f OP_EQUALVERIFY OP_CHECKSIG
address
16cqS8w44KdoEQGi3m35diyRsAxdXhnwwN
transaction
073c044273408f792890c774fca4a6203d41895ec04c6292b3013ebf29416129
spent
true